Robbie Burns
After our news last week that there might be a Burns movie after all comes the news that there are three productions under way of Robbie Burn's movies. The first one up is rumoured to be getting Robert Downey Jr. as Burns for Vadim Jean in a movie called Clarinda for Alloway Productions. Alloway Productions is owned by James Cosmos who starred alongside Mel Gibson in Braveheart. Vadim Jean had this to say about who is writing the script "We have without a doubt the best man in Alan Sharpe and the first draft should be ready soon". Official Site

Another Burns movie is in production for David Hayman who is thought to be wanting Ewan McGregor to star as Robbie Burns. Hayman has described the movie as "It's sexy. He makes love to women on screen plus you see his creative side , his political side and his battle against injustice and hypocrisy, as well as his struggle against the land".

The third production in the pipeline is Red Rose that Dougray Scott is being lined up for. Director Robbie Moffat was quoted as "Burns fitted so much into his 37 years that it would be impossible to do a biopic so we are concentrating on the six years leading up to his death. We've been in contact with Dougray Scott over the last three years and he relishes the chance to finally play lead in a film which is something he's never done."
